    The 650 Maxim caliper is on the left, as is the 550 Maxim caliper.

    However, the two are completely different and require a different master cylinder. To replace either you need one from the same bike; they're that NOT interchangeable.

    And you do need to replace the hoses. They deteriorate from the inside and you won't "see" a failure until one pops on you.

    Hoses had a four year life span; caliper and master cylinder seals had a TWO YEAR lifespan.

    So be sure you plan to rebuild any caliper or master cylinder you find; used parts are used parts.
